Sopore gunfight: Two unidentified militants killed, search operation still on | KNO

Sopore, March 22 (KNO): Two militants were killed in an ongoing gunfight that raged between forces and militants in Warpora village of Sopore in north Kashmir’s Baramulla district on Thursday morning. Official sources told KNO that two unidentified militants have been killed in the gunfight. Earlier, contingents of Army 22 RR, SOG Sopore, 177 and 179CRPF and Police cordon off Warpora village in the wee hours on Thursday following receiving inputs about the presence of militants there. As the forces intensified the searches, hiding militants in the area opened fire, leading to a gunfight which was going on when last reports came in. Officials further said that the search operation is still underway. Mobile internet service was also suspended in Sopore. (KNO)
